Catoblepas / Shoat
A large animal resembling a canine/bovine cross with red eyes. Its attack, "Demon's Eye", petrifies enemies. Its form is the most inconsistent between games, but its unusual name makes it a FF mainstay.

FF12 -Catoblepas CP: A Tyrant among Behemoths, possessed of evil, red Eyes. Such who face it are consumed with fear upon meeting its Glare, their bodies becoming as Stone with their Terror. A Garif who fought the Catoblepas long ago and lived to tell of his Failure posted a Bill for this Mark. |
